# Set ggplot options
# Set global options for ggplot.
#
# These are aliased into every plot object, so that \\code{p$grid.col} will
# return the default grid colour, unless it has been overriden for a particular
# plot object. You can change the global options using the function, or the
# options for a specific plot by setting the values directly on the object. See
# the examples for more details.
#
# Colour settings:
#
# \itemize{
# \item axis.colour: axis text and line colour ("black")
# \item background.colour: background text colour ("black"), used for title
# \item background.fill: background fill ("white")
# \item grid.colour: plot grid colour ("white")
# \item grid.fill: plot grid background fill ("grey90")
# }
#
# Strip settings
#
# \itemize{
# \item strip.text: function with two arguments (variable, and value) used for
# generating strip labels
# \item strip.gp: graphic parameter settings for the strip
# \item strip.text.gp: graphic parameter settings for the strip text
# }
#
# Legend settings
#
# \itemize{
# \item legend.position: position of legend: "none" to hide legend;
# "left", "right", "top", "bottom", for positioning outside of plot;
# c(x, y) for positioning on top of plot
# \item legend.justifcation: part of legend that position refers to
# }
#
# Other settings:
#
# \itemize{
# \item aspect.ratio: aspect ratio of facets. Set to \\code{NULL} to allow
# to vary with device size
# }
#
# @arguments list of options to get/set
# @returns previous settings
# @keyword manip
# @alias ggopt
# @alias theme_default
# @alias theme_bw
#X ggopt(background.fill = "black", background.color ="white") # all new plots will use this
#X p <- qplot(total_bill, tip, facet = smoker ~ sex, data=tips)
#X p
#X p$background.fill = "white"
#X p
#X p$strip.text.gp <- gpar(col="red", fontsize=15)
#X p$strip.gp <- gpar(fill="black")
#X p$background.fill <- "black"
#X p$background.colour <- "white"
#X p$grid.colour <- "white"
#X p$grid.fill <- "grey50"
#X p # a very ugly plot!
#X ggopt(background.fill = "white", background.color ="black")
#X
#X p <- qplot(wt, mpg, data=mtcars, colour=factor(cyl))
#X p + opts(legend.position = c(0.9,0.9))
#X (p <- p + opts(legend.position = c(0.5,0.5)))
#X p + opts(legend.justification = "centre")
#X
#X DF <- data.frame(
#X x=rnorm(20),
#X y=rnorm(20),
#X g1=rep(letters[1:2], 10),
#X g2=rep(LETTERS[1:2], each=10)
#X )
#X
#X (p <- qplot(x, y, data=DF, facets = g1 ~ g2))
#X
#X p$strip.text <- function (variable, value) {
#X greek <- c("A" = "alpha", "B" = "beta")[value]
#X makelabel <- function (g) substitute(variable == greek, list(variable=as.name(variable), greek=as.name(g)))
#X
#X lapply(greek, makelabel)
#X }
#X
#X p
.build_options <- function(opt) {
class(opt) <- "options"
function(...) {
if (length(list(...)) == 0) return(opt)
old <- opt
opt <<- updatelist(opt, list(...))
invisible(old)
}
}
# Print options
#
# @keyword internal
print.options <- function(x, ...) str(x)
# Set ggplot theme.
# A theme is a list of options for \code{\link{ggopt}}.
#
# Use \code{ggtheme(defaulttheme)} to reset back to the
# default theme.
#
# @arguments theme, a list of options for \code{\link{ggopt}}
# @keyword manip
ggtheme <- function(theme) {
do.call("ggopt", theme)
}
theme_default <- structure(list(
aspect.ratio = NULL,
auto.print = FALSE,
axis.colour = "grey50",
background.colour = "black",
background.fill = "white",
border.colour = "white",
grid.colour = "white",
grid.minor.colour = "grey95",
grid.fill = "grey90",
legend.position = "right",
legend.justification = c("right", "top"),
save = FALSE,
strip.gp = gpar(col = "white", fill = "grey80", lwd=2),
strip.text = function(variable, value) value, #paste(variable, value, sep=": "),
strip.text.gp = gpar()
), class="options")
ggopt <- .build_options(theme_default)
opts <- function(...) {structure(list(...), class="options")}
theme_bw <- structure(list(
grid.colour = "grey80",
grid.minor.colour = "NA",
grid.fill = "white",
axis.colour = "black",
border.colour = "black"
), class="options")
# Access ggplot options
# Alias default options to plot object
#
# @keyword internal
"$.ggplot" <- function(x, i) {
if (i %in% names(x)) {
x[[i]]
} else {
ggopt()[[i]]
}
}
update.ggplot <- function(object, ...) {
dots <- list(...)
if (length(dots) == 1 && is.list(dots[[1]])) dots <- dots[[1]]
structure(defaults(dots, object), class="ggplot")
}
.plot_store <- function() {
.last_plot <- NULL
list(
get = function() .last_plot,
set = function(value) .last_plot <<- value
)
}
.store <- .plot_store()
set_last_plot <- function(value) .store$set(value)
last_plot <- function() .store$get()
